From db6ede65583b1a860426d82564b5a6432574bc75 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Hannes=20K=C3=B6rber?= Date: Mon, 5 Oct 2020 22:00:58 +0200 Subject: [PATCH] Remove git worktree script --- bin/git-worktree-add | 21 --------------------- 1 file changed, 21 deletions(-) delete mode 100755 bin/git-worktree-add diff --git a/bin/git-worktree-add b/bin/git-worktree-add deleted file mode 100755 index dcd0912..0000000 --- a/bin/git-worktree-add +++ /dev/null @@ -1,21 +0,0 @@ -#!/usr/bin/env bash - -set -o nounset -set -o xtrace -set -o errexit - -cd ./.gitdir -git fetch -if git rev-parse --verify "${1}" >/dev/null 2>&1 ; then - # local branch exists, use that - git worktree add --force ../${1} "${1}" -elif git rev-parse --verify origin/"${1}" >/dev/null 2>&1 ; then - # remove branch exists, use that - git worktree add --force -b ${1} ../${1} origin/${1} - -else - git worktree add --no-track --force -b ${1} ../${1} origin/master -fi -cd ../"${1}" -git push --set-upstream origin ${1} -git submodule update --init